How much do process engineering manager j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 15, 2026, the average yearly pay for process engineering manager in River Falls, WI is $123,997.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$97,700.00 and $146,800.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a process engineering manager?

To thrive as a Process Engineering Manager, you need a solid background in engineering principles, process optimization, and project management, typically supported by a bachelor’s or master’s degree in engineering and relevant experience. Familiarity with Six Sigma, Lean Manufacturing, CAD software, and process simulation tools, as well as certifications like PMP or Six Sigma Black Belt, is often required. Strong leadership, problem-solving, and communication skills help drive continuous improvement and effective team collaboration. These competencies are crucial for enhancing productivity, ensuring quality, and leading successful engineering projects within complex manufacturing environments.

What are some common challenges faced by process engineering managers when leading cross-functional projects?

Process Engineering Managers often encounter challenges such as aligning the priorities of different departments, managing resource constraints, and ensuring clear communication across teams. Navigating varying technical backgrounds and expectations requires strong leadership and problem-solving skills. Building consensus around process improvements and balancing short-term production goals with long-term process optimization are also key aspects of the role. Effective collaboration, adaptability, and proactive stakeholder engagement help overcome these challenges.

What does a process engineering manager do?

A Process Engineering Manager oversees the design, implementation, and optimization of manufacturing or production processes within an organization. They lead a team of engineers to improve efficiency, quality, and safety in production methods. Their responsibilities include analyzing workflow, implementing process improvements, managing projects, and ensuring compliance with industry standards. Process Engineering Managers also collaborate with other departments to support product development and cost reduction initiatives.

Responsibilities / Tasks

GEA Group, located in Oakdale, MN, is searching for a mid-senior level Process Engineer to join our team! The Process Engineer will support sales, engineering, commissioning and optimization of GEA process systems in the Liquid, Fermentation, and Filling engineering team. This position is focused on liquid/fluid processing in the beverage, food, and dairy industries. The role includes designing and improving equipment configurations, process flows, and systems. The engineer will ensure that the processes developed meet or exceed GEA standards and customers’ overall objectives. Process engineer is also responsible for the company's and clients' standards for quality, safety, and environmental compliance.

  • Participate in project phases from initial customer meetings through pre-award sales support, support cost estimation, proposal generation, engineering, commissioning, and optimization.
  • Responsible for specific technical areas of the project, ensuring adherence to design standards and optimization of designs to meet customer specifications within time, budget, and contract constraints.
  • Work collaboratively with project team to accomplish project milestones and goals.
  • Support identification and justification of scope changes, as it relates/impacts the process design over the full project life cycle.
  • Provide technical solutions that meet customer expectations and requirements.
  • Maintain accurate records of meetings, discussions, correspondence, and technical documents.
  • Develop Block Flow Diagrams (BFDs), Process Flow Diagrams (PFDs), Process and Instrumentation Diagrams (P&IDs), and heat and mass balances.
  • Develop process equipment specification.
  • Specify and/or design utility consumptions.
  • Contribute to general arrangement of plot plant and elevation view drawings.
  • Evaluate and approve design changes, specifications, and drawing releases.
  • Develop process & functional descriptions of operation.
  • Lead and facilitate software FAT. Confirm operation according to process description/ functional description (FDS).
  • Plan and implement test procedures and commissioning plans.
  • Provide technical support through troubleshooting to resolve customer concerns regarding equipment/system performance.
  • Complete plant audits.
  • Ensure compliance with government regulations, safety standards, environmental regulations, and industry standards such as sanitary requirements.
  • Support safety evaluations such as HAZOP meetings.
  • Collaborate with team members, technology centers, and GEA European Centers of Competence for technology improvements and successful project execution.
  • Coordinate with other disciplines to minimize deficiencies, errors, and omissions in project technical document and specifications.
  • Develop relationships with key technical stakeholders for process design & operation considerations.
  • Provide pre-sale and post-sale support including site evaluations, pilot trials, presentations, and training.
  • Technically evaluate third-party supplier proposals and equipment selections.
  • Work with customers in support of sales managers and build/maintain relationships.
  • Support commissioning activities on site.
  • Train customer personnel on GEA process systems during commissioning.
  • Provide ongoing troubleshooting support, train customer personnel, and report any process improvement initiatives.
